What you can do with a downswing is very different, but for me during the phase I usually play as cheaply as possible and then prefer to play freerols. But just as every storm passes, it also passes again. But what I see as a mistake is that you go to the higher limmits to compensate for the loss there because that then easily leads to tilting. You can only look at the hands you have played to see whether you have played properly or you can improve something. But I think all of this is of no great help if you are constantly thrown out of the game against badbeats. Unfortunately, you can't really do anything about it except pay more attention to your bankroll. Do not be tilted and be sure that it will pass again. Run bad is run bad you must live with it.....but
There is certain spots of run bad that could be avoided.
Slowplaying instead of check raising BIG
limping with premium cards trying to be Tricky to get VALUE
Not raising enough to get a draw off the hand and then it hits.
